I've applied the patch from Stephen on top of the 2.6.0-test1 kernel,
and here is the result :
Jul 14 10:57:01 donald kernel: dst route cache has 0 references
Jul 14 10:57:01 donald kernel: unregister_netdevice: waiting for tap0 to become
free. Usage count = -3
Jul 14 10:57:10 donald kernel: dst route cache has 0 references
Jul 14 10:57:10 donald kernel: unregister_netdevice: waiting for tap0 to become
free. Usage count = -3
Jul 14 10:57:20 donald kernel: dst route cache has 0 references
Jul 14 10:57:20 donald kernel: unregister_netdevice: waiting for tap0 to become
free. Usage count = -3
Jul 14 10:57:31 donald kernel: dst route cache has 0 references
Jul 14 10:57:31 donald kernel: unregister_netdevice: waiting for tap0 to become
free. Usage count = -3
This is a big change compared to 2.5.74 (.75 not tested).
I guess a negative usage count should be considered as valid
by unregister_netdevice.
What about :
--- dev.c 2003-07-14 11:13:23.000000000 +0200
+++ dev.c.orig 2003-07-14 11:13:01.000000000 +0200
@@ -2746,7 +2746,7 @@
unsigned long rebroadcast_time, warning_time;
rebroadcast_time = warning_time = jiffies;
- while (atomic_read(&dev->refcnt) > 0) {
+ while (atomic_read(&dev->refcnt) != 0) {
if (time_after(jiffies, rebroadcast_time + 1 * HZ)) {
rtnl_shlock();
rtnl_exlock();

> The problem is that some protocol is still holding a reference to the
> device. This is a bug in the protocol, and needs to be fixed (ie not a
> ppp bug).
>
> Try building a kernel with only IPv4, eliminate all others then add
> back until you find the culprit.
>
> The following patch may help also.
